tft每日頭條

 > 生活

 > excel表格換列

excel表格換列

生活 更新时间:2025-02-06 23:29:34

在日常辦公時,我們經常會遇到需要互換表格行和列位置的情況,大家在遇到這種問題時會如何處理呢?

今天給大家介紹 4 種解決辦法。

- 轉置 -

1. 選中表格中的數據區域,使用鍵盤快捷鍵組合【Ctrl+C】進行複制;

2. 然後将光标定位在粘貼數據時的起始單元格上,單擊鼠标右鍵,在菜單中點擊“粘貼選項”分組下的“轉置”按鈕即可。

excel表格換列(快速互換表格的行和列)1

- TRANSPOSE 函數 -

1. 選中一個和源數據轉置之後行列數相同的單元格區域(下方示例圖中的數據源區域為 7 行 × 4 列,所以選中的區域為 4 行 × 7 列);

2. 在編輯欄中輸入公式【=TRANSPOSE(A1:D7)】;

3. 同時按下【Ctrl+Shift+Enter】即可。

excel表格換列(快速互換表格的行和列)2

- 轉置和 TRANSPOSE 函數的結果對比 -

excel表格換列(快速互換表格的行和列)3

整體來說,使用這兩種方法都能達到互換表格的行和列位置的目的。

但是,使用 TRANSPOSE函數轉置後,獲得的數據将不保留原本的格式,如果對格式有要求的話需要注意。

另外,使用 TRANSPOSE 函數轉置有個好處,如果原數據區域修改了數據,則轉置之後的數據将自動修改。

- 查找和替換 -

1. 根據現有表格,創建行列互換後的表格的标題行;

2. 利用 Excel 的填充規則,在各列中依次填寫單元格名稱,使用 Excel 的“填充柄”拖拽進行填充;

excel表格換列(快速互換表格的行和列)4

3. 使用快捷鍵組合“Ctrl+H”打開“查找和替換 - 替換”的對話窗口:

  • “查找内容”:“a”或“b”(不用區分大小寫);
  • “替換為”:“=a”或“=b”(不用區分大小寫);
  • “全部替換”即可。

excel表格換列(快速互換表格的行和列)5

- 數據透視表 -

在互換表格行和列的操作上,還是數據透視表更為強大和方便 —— 它可以輕松幫我們将表格轉換成各種我們想要的排列方式。

1. 插入數據透視表

在鍵盤上依次按下“Alt”、“D”、“P”,打開“數據透視表和數據透視圖向導”對話窗口,按向導的提示進行設置:

  • 步驟 1:依次點選窗口中的“多重合并計算數據區域”和“數據透視表”選項,然後“下一步”;
  • 步驟 2a:“創建單頁字段”,然後“下一步”;
  • 步驟 2b:在工作表中選取需要生成數據透視表的工作表區域,然後“下一步”;
  • 步驟 3:讓數據透視表顯示在“新工作表”中,“完成”。

此時我們的 Excel 界面自動跳轉至新工作表,操作界面右側出現了“數據透視表字段”任務窗格,且在此處的“字段”區域中出現了 4 種字段名稱:“行”、“列”、“值”、“頁1”。

2. 調整數據透視表的字段顯示

将“列”區域的“列”字段拖拽至“行”區域即可。

excel表格換列(快速互換表格的行和列)6

3. 調整數據透視表的結構

(1) “數據透視表工具 - 設計”選項卡下“布局”命令組:

  • 在“分類彙總”下拉菜單中選擇“不顯示分類彙總”。
  • 在“報表布局”下拉菜單中選擇“以表格形式顯示”。

(2) 設置“數據透視表選項”:

  • 将光标至于數據透視表中,單擊鼠标右鍵,選擇其中的“數據透視表選項”命令,打開相應的對話框;
  • 在其中的“布局和格式”選項卡下,勾選“布局”分組下的“合并且居中排列帶标簽的單元格”命令,“确定”後關閉對話框即可。

最後,我們可以将調整好的數據透視表複制粘貼到原表旁邊,對比一下效果。

excel表格換列(快速互換表格的行和列)7

大家都學會了嗎,趕緊動手試一試吧!

,

更多精彩资讯请关注tft每日頭條,我们将持续为您更新最新资讯!

查看全部

相关生活资讯推荐

热门生活资讯推荐

网友关注

Copyright 2023-2025 - www.tftnews.com All Rights Reserved